Oracle - Archivo de Registro para Sucesos

 
Vista:

Archivo de Registro para Sucesos

Publicado por sansarricq (120 intervenciones) el 15/01/2001 00:00:00
En una base de datos Oracle (Unix) existe algún tipo de archivo de registro en donde se almacenen los procesos que se hallan ejecutado o la ocurrencia de problemas, etc.

Además si existe como debe llamarse y donde lo encuentro.

Nota : Para una maquina NT existe algo similar .
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Archivo de Registro para Sucesos

Publicado por whanco (1 intervención) el 19/01/2001 00:00:00
en la tabla v$_session(tal vez su nombre en unix sea similar), encontraras, quienes estan conectados, desde que terminal, con que usuario, desde que momento, etc, y en la tabla v$_sqlarea(o similiar) encontraras, entre otras cosas, el proceso (sentencia exacta) que esta ejecutando un usuario determinado

para ello usa la sgte sentencia (puede variar el nombre de las tablas segun S.O.)


select terminal, process , username, machine,
disk_reads, buffer_gets, executions, sql_text
from v$session , v$sqlarea
where
type = ´USER´ and
address = sql_address and
hash_value = sql_hash_value and
sql_hash_value ;

(en todo caso chequea el nombre correcto de las tablas
con el usuario sys con la sentencia :
select table_name from user_tables)

sa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ar